Cloud Atlas by David Mitchell

4.0

6 interconnecting stories, travelling back and forth in time, and not chronological. The writing style matched the time period the story was set. all this means a long, dense read (500+ pages). I enjoyed it but took me a while. The second Adam Ewing story in particular dragged on for me. Maybe one day I’ll re read with a better understanding now completed
